<h3 class="ewa-rteLine">Building a spirit of solidarity</h3>
<p>Led by the cooperative Options, the campaign was launched during the pandemic crisis to promote solidarity and inclusivity. Its primary focus was to support vulnerable groups while also advocating for local and ecological agriculture, responsible consumption, and social enterprises.</p>
<h3 class="ewa-rteLine">Celebrating sustainable choices</h3>
<p>The organization&#8217;s goals were:</p>
<ul>
<li>Practical Guidance: The campaign aimed to provide practical information and resources, offering people clear alternatives and insights into responsible consumption.</li>
<li>Economic Benefits: Through partnerships and collaborations, the campaign aimed to offer economic advantages to participants.</li>
<li>Smooth Transitions: Recognizing that change can be challenging, the organization worked to simplify the process. It provided assistance and arrangements to make adopting responsible consumption practices easy and hassle-free.</li>

<p>A group of neighbors in Vallecas (Madrid), along with various collectives and community associations, organized through WhatsApp to provide mutual support during the COVID-19 crisis. Multiple groups were formed in each part of the district with the primary goal of assisting individuals who were unable to leave their homes to meet essential needs such as groceries and pharmacy supplies.</p>
<h3 class="ewa-rteLine">Solidarity establishment</h3>
<p>Initially, volunteer neighbors displayed their phone numbers on balconies, and the media subsequently spread the news about the initiative, leading to an increase in calls for help. These groups also reached out to healthcare centers, pharmacies, and hospitals to establish a safety protocol. As circumstances changed, families began requesting food assistance, prompting the initiative to establish Solidarity Store Rooms (Depensas Solidarias) in each neighborhood.</p>
<h3 class="ewa-rteLine">Strong collaborations</h3>
<p>Local organizations collaborated in this effort, including Centros Sociales like La Villana and La Brecha, the Cultural Association La Horizontal, CSJO La Atalaya, and the Neighborhood Associations of Puente de Vallecas. Thematic groups were also formed to address specific needs, such as maternity support, creativity, eco-social concerns, youth, employment, animal welfare, psychological support, and telephone companionship.</p>
<p>Two years after the pandemic outbreak, this initiative gave rise to four new active associations and working groups: Somos Palomeras, Somos Red Entrepozo, Somos San Diego, and Somos Mujeres.</p>

<p>In <strong>Spain</strong>, the “<strong>Urgent measures for the protection and assistance to victims of gender-based violence (Law 1/2021</strong>)” addressed the special vulnerability of women victims of GBV and trafficking due to the policies enforced in relation to Covid-19. It considered GBV as a threat to human rights, which needs to be tackled by guaranteeing access to integrated social assistance.</p>
<p>The law aimed at maintaining and adapting existing services (integrated assistance and protection services) to ensure their functioning during the pandemic, establishing organizational measures as well as adaptation of the modes of provision.</p>
<p>To this end, such services were declared essential and the law explicitly states that these services shall be guaranteed to all women, “regardless their ethnicity, socio-economic level, age, migrant status, functional diversity, disability, dependency, place of residence and any other situation” amounting to <strong>intersectional </strong>discrimination. The law makes specific reference to women with disability and women living in rural areas and the barriers they may experience in accessing the support services.</p>

<p><span class="TextRun SCXW150241895 BCX0" lang="EN-GB" xml:lang="EN-GB" data-contrast="none"><span class="NormalTextRun SCXW150241895 BCX0">Women, especially migrant women, are generally over-represented in the domestic work sector worldwide. In Spain, where the International Labor Organisation Convention on Domestic Workers has yet to be ratified, women who lost their job as domestic workers during the pandemic <strong>were not entitled to receive unemployment benefits</strong> under the Spanish Labour Law. </span></span></p>
<p>Despite a first attempt by the Spanish government to mitigate the situation by approving a special amendment in April 2020 which granted a temporary subsidy, many women were still left out, because<span class="TextRun SCXW150241895 BCX0" lang="EN-GB" xml:lang="EN-GB" data-contrast="none"><span class="NormalTextRun SCXW150241895 BCX0"> the regulation applied only to the domestic workers registered in the Social Security system. However, the <strong>prevalence of informal employment in this sector</strong> remains extremely high, with around 30% of domestic workers do not have an employment contract at all, and many others who find themselves in a situation of administrative irregularity. This led to a situation where many domestic workers were left even more unprotected during the pandemic.</span></span></p>
<p>&nbsp;</p>
<h3>Supporting the domestic workers who lost their job due to COVID-19</h3>
<p><span data-contrast="none">To address this issue and provide relief and support to these women, several local feminist associations got together to organise the crowdfunding campaign “<strong>Yo no las dejo solas”</strong> (“I do not leave them alone”). The campaign aimed at raising funds to provide</span><span data-contrast="none"> financial support to domestic workers that had lost their jobs in the Basque region and who could not access unemployment benefits for not having a contract or for being in an administrative situation of irregularity. </span></p>
<p><span data-contrast="none">They managed to raise a total amount of 22&#8217;740 Euros from 270 donations and distributed the funds to 136 migrant women. The money was used primarily to help women paying their rent. Exceeding their initial aim of 13&#8217;000 Euros, the campaign was a successful tool for raising money but also a means to advocate for a political solution to the situation. </span></p>
<p><span data-contrast="none">The campaign was launched by four associations of migrant women (Feministas por Nicaragua Euskal Herria, Mujeres con Voz, Mujeres Tejiendo Red, Trabajadoras No Domesticadas), and had the support of three local feminist organizations (El Fondo de Mujeres Calala, Pikara Magazine and Sortzen Consultoría). </span><span data-ccp-props="{&quot;201341983&quot;:0,&quot;335551550&quot;:6,&quot;335551620&quot;:6,&quot;335559738&quot;:120,&quot;335559739&quot;:120,&quot;335559740&quot;:276}"> </span></p>
